
Lennox 28W91 Ignition Wire
The Lennox 28W91 Ignition Wire is a critical 70-inch high-voltage lead engineered for precise spark delivery in residential and commercial HVAC ignition systems. As a veteran-grade OEM Lennox replacement part, this 70" ignition cable (model 100035-02) features heavy-duty insulation designed to withstand the high-thermal environment of a furnace combustion chamber without dielectric breakdown. The 70-inch length provides necessary slack for complex routing, ensuring a secure connection between the ignition control board and the spark electrode or spark plug. In the field, maintaining high-integrity conductivity and insulation is paramount to preventing intermittent ignition failures and ensuring consistent furnace spark ignition performance under heavy cycles.

What are the symptoms of a failing ignition wire?
The most common field indicators include visible cracking in the insulation, carbon tracking, or an audible "clicking" sound from a spark jumping to the chassis rather than the burner, often resulting in a furnace ignition failure code.
Can I trim the 28W91 wire to a shorter length?
Field modification is not recommended. This part is factory-terminated to ensure a low-resistance connection; altering the ignition cable can compromise the spark intensity and system safety.
